Sustainable Garden Program for University Students

Easy Care Gardening Inc

Logo for Easy Care Gardening Inc

Key Duties

  • Take part in supervised gardening activities such as weeding, planting, pruning, watering, and mulching
  • Support older community members by helping maintain safe and tidy garden spaces
  • Follow all instructions, safety guidelines, and demonstrations provided by the facilitator
  • Use tools and equipment carefully and return them after use (all provided on site)

This program consists of weekly 3-hour group sessions, making the experience both engaging and rewarding. Throughout the program, you’ll see the direct impact of your efforts on older individuals — socially, psychologically, and even financially. Location will be client (older persons) gardens located in Ryde, Hunters Hill, Hornsby and Ku-ring-gai.

At the end of the program, participants will receive a Certificate of Completion to acknowledge their valuable contribution and learning.
